250 years of the U.S. Army

Today, marks 250 years of the U.S. Army serving and defending our country. No matter the challenges the Army has faced along with our nation, Army Soldiers and Civilians have had the courage and patriotism to answer the call to serve. The history of the United States Army began in 1775. From its formation, the United States Army has been the primary land based part of the United States Armed Forces On June 14, 1775, the Second Continental Congress decided to proceed with the establishment of a Continental Army for purposes of common defense adopting the forces already in place outside Boston (22,000 troops) and New York (5,000). It also raised the first ten companies of Continental troops on a one-year enlistment, riflemen from Pennsylvania, Maryland, Delaware and Virginia to be used as light infantry, who later became the 1st Continental Regiment in 1776. On June 15, the Congress elected George Washington as Commander-in-Chief by unanimous vote.

THUNDERBOLT PILOT HONORED – On the occasion of his 102nd birthday WWII “Greatest Generation” Pilot, Lt. Ken Placek was honored at Coffee 4 Vets in Santa Clarita. After the war, Placek transitioned into a successful career in insurance. Among his wartime accomplishments, 95 missions braving Nazi flak in tactical missions to take out enemy materiel, munitions, emplacements and, well, enemy. He was awarded the Distinguished Flying Cross and more than a dozen awards of the Air Medal. At Thursday’s gathering at Crazy Otto’s in Santa Clarita he was honored and recognized by representatives for Congressman George Whitesides, state Sen. Suzette Valladares, Los Angeles County Supervisor Kathryn Barger, City of Santa Clarita, and of course, to thunderous acclaim by the veterans of Coffee4Vets. On hand to witness his honors were his grown sons, Paul and Gregg, photogaphed with their Dad.
